This refers to the inspection. conducted by Mr. K. D. Ward of this office on

November 9 and 19, 1979, of activities at La Salle County Nuclear Station,

Units 1 and 2, authorized by NRC Construction Permits No. CPPR-99 and No.

CPPR-100 and to the discussion of our findings with Mr. J. Groth at the con-

clusion of the inspection.

The enclosed copy of our inspection report identifies areas examined during

the inspection. Within these areas, the inenaction consisted of a selective

examination of procedures and representat

% rvations, and inter-

views with personnel.

No items of noncompliance with NRC requirements were identified during the

course of this inspection.
